Key considerations before building a firepit
Before installing your firepit, there are several important decisions and site evaluations that need to happen. These are the steps we follow when assessing your backyard:
-
- Choose a location with adequate space, flat ground, and clearance from structures or trees.
- Decide on fuel type: wood-burning for traditional ambiance or gas for convenience and clean operation.
- Review local codes and HOA rules regarding fire features, setbacks, and burn regulations.
- Consider wind direction, sun exposure, and how your firepit will be used.
- Plan seating and layout in advance, whether with permanent stone benches or movable outdoor furniture.
A well-planned firepit is safer, easier to maintain, and more enjoyable to use.

2. Excavation and base preparation
The foundation is what makes or breaks any outdoor structure. We excavate the firepit area to the proper depth and install a thick, compacted gravel base. This base provides:
-
-
- Long-term stability to prevent shifting or settling
- Support for heavy materials like stone, block, or steel
- Natural drainage to keep the area dry and reduce erosion
-
This careful groundwork ensures your firepit area stays level and intact through years of use and changing weather.
3. Firepit construction with fire-rated materials
Safety and durability are non-negotiable. That’s why Double A Ohio uses fire-rated materials specifically designed to handle extreme heat without cracking or degrading. Depending on the style and functionality you’re looking for, we may install:
-
-
- Fire-rated concrete blocks or kits
- Firebrick or steel inserts for heat protection
- Surround facades made from natural stone, brick, or coordinating pavers
-
These materials not only meet safety codes but also give your firepit a custom, high-end appearance that elevates your entire landscape.

What materials should you use for a firepit?
Choosing the right materials will affect the appearance, longevity, and performance of your firepit area. We recommend:
-
- Concrete block: Versatile and affordable, great for structured walls or cores
- Natural stone: Offers a more rustic, organic feel and timeless appeal
- Firebrick or steel inserts: Protects the internal fire chamber from heat damage
- Pavers or flagstone: Durable surfaces for patios and seating areas
- Decorative gravel: For pathways or low-maintenance filler around the firepit

Common mistakes to avoid with firepit construction
Too many DIY firepits fail because they skip important steps or use the wrong materials. Here’s what we help our customers avoid:
-
- Poor drainage, which leads to pooling or erosion
- Using non-fire-rated materials that crack or crumble over time
- Installing on an uneven base that causes shifting or sinking
- Placing the firepit too close to flammable surfaces like fences or siding
- Forgetting to integrate it with the surrounding landscape design
